Unix包管理速成:前端开发环境高效构建指南

在前端开发中,构建一个高效且稳定的开发环境是提升工作效率的关键。Unix系统(如Linux或macOS)提供了强大的命令行工具和包管理器,能够帮助开发者快速搭建和维护开发环境。

常见的Unix包管理器包括APT(Debian/Ubuntu)、YUM/DNF(Red Hat/CentOS)以及Homebrew(macOS)。这些工具允许开发者通过简单的命令安装、更新和管理软件包,避免了手动下载和配置的繁琐过程。

对于前端开发来说,Node.js、npm/yarn/pnpm、Python和Bash脚本是常见的依赖项。使用包管理器可以轻松安装这些工具,并确保版本的一致性。例如,在macOS上,可以通过Homebrew安装Node.js,而在Ubuntu上则使用APT。

除了系统级包管理器,前端项目通常还会使用npm或yarn来管理项目依赖。这些工具与操作系统无关,适合处理JavaScript相关的库和框架。通过配置package.json文件,可以明确项目的依赖关系,方便团队协作和环境迁移。

自动化脚本也是提高效率的重要手段。利用Bash或Shell脚本,可以编写安装流程、环境配置和部署任务,减少重复劳动。结合包管理器,开发者可以快速搭建出一致的开发环境。

AI生成结论图,仅供参考

总体而言,掌握Unix包管理的核心概念和常用命令,能够显著提升前端开发的效率和可维护性。合理利用系统工具和项目依赖管理,是构建现代化开发流程的基础。

dawei

【声明】:蚌埠站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。